Abstract: The invention relates to a nitrogen oxide storage catalyst which contains at least one catalyst material and at least one nitrogen oxide storage component from the group of alkali and alkaline earth metals. The nitrogen oxide storage catalyst is characterised in that the nitrogen oxide storage component, after completing catalyst preparation, is present as finely divided barium sulfate, strontium sulfate or as a mixture or mixed crystals of the two sulfates or as their complete or incomplete decomposition product with an average particle size of less than 1 m. Barium sulfate and/or strontium sulfate act as feed materials for the active storage component barium oxide in the storage catalyst according to the invention. As a result of the reductive exhaust gas compositions occurring under normal driving conditions barium sulfate and strontium sulfate decompose to compounds which are able to store nitrogen oxides. This more or less compensates for the loss of active storage components which occurs due to ageing. There is also the possibility of decomposing barium sulfate and/or strontium sulfate during production by means of reductive calcination in order to obtain a high initial loading of the catalyst with storage compounds. In this case the sulfates mentioned are used as auxiliary agents in order to introduce the highest possible concentrations of storage compounds into the storage catalyst.

Abstract: The invention relates to a process for coating the flow channels in a monolithic, cylindrically shaped catalyst carrier with a coating dispersion, wherein the carrier has two end faces which are connected to each other by flow channels arranged parallel to the axis of the cylinder, by vertically aligning the axis of the cylindrical carrier, placing a predetermined amount of coating dispersion from a storage container on the upper end face of the carrier and drawing the dispersion through the flow channels under suction, removing excess coating dispersion from the flow channels by emptying the flow channels under suction, returning the excess dispersion to the storage container and fixing the dispersion coating by calcination. The process is characterised in that the coating dispersion is drawn through the flow channels under suction at a rate of flow of 0.1 to 1 m/s and that after completion of passage under suction the excess coating dispersion is removed from the flow channels by applying a suction impulse from below, wherein the suction air is drawn through the flow channels under suction at a rate of flow between 40 and 1 m/s and the excess coating dispersion discharged with the air stream is separated from the air stream within a time of less than 100 ms after discharge from the catalyst carrier.

Abstract: Powdered catalyst material contains aluminum oxide, a basic metal oxide and a precious metal as catalytically active component. Powdered catalyst material is obtained by: (a) preparing, as support material, a powdered aluminum oxide stabilized with basic oxides and having a specific surface area of more than 80 m /g; (b) impregnating the support material with a solution of a precursor compound of alkaline earth or rare earth metals; (c) drying the impregnated support material and calcining at less than 800o C; (d) repeating steps (b) and (c) until the required charge with basic oxides is reached; and (e) re-impregnating the material obtained with a solution of precursor compounds of the catalytically active precious metals; and (f) drying and calcining.

Abstract: The invention relates to a nitrogen oxide storage material which contains at least one storage component for nitrogen oxides, in the form of an oxide, mixed oxide, carbonate or hydroxide of the alkaline earth metals magnesium, calcium, strontium and barium and the alkali metals potassium and caesium, on a high surface area support material. The storage material is characterised in that the support material is selected from the group comprising doped cerium oxide, cerium/zirconium mixed oxide, calcium titanate, strontium titanate, barium titanate, barium stannate, barium zirconate, magnesium oxide, lanthanum oxide, praseodymium oxide, samarium oxide, neodymium oxide, yttrium oxide, zirconium silicate, yttrium barium cuprate, lead titanate, tin titanate, bismuth titanate, lanthanum cobaltate, lanthanum manganate and barium cuprate, or mixtures thereof.

Abstract: Storage material comprises magnesium oxide and aluminum oxide as a magnesium aluminate spinel in a mole ratio of 1.1:1. The magnesium oxide present in a stoichiometric excess is homogeneously dispersed in the storage material in a highly dispersed form. An Independent claim is also included for the production of the storage material comprising calcining a magnesium/aluminum hydrotalcite having a magnesium oxide/aluminum oxide mole ratio of 1.1:1 at a temperature of 400-600o C for 1-10 hours.
